Quote:
Originally Posted by weq92f View Post
....regarding the suspicious looking bids...

You bet there are plenty of shill bidders on eBay. These trucks often sell and then are relisted immediately or within a very short period. I've personally been involved in bidding and have no doubt that these guys are running the bids up artificially in many cases. eBay doesn't seem to care one bit either.

-klb
The automatic bidding doesn't help..
The owner now have buddies or themselves.. bump up the bids..
instead of listing it with a reserve ..
If their bid is the last bid.. that account goes cold.. and they'll open another with another gmail email..
and repost claiming a non-paying bidder..
